How to Obtain a Timber Framing & Heavy Wood Framing Contractor License in Virginia
Official 4-step compliance path pursuant to Code of Virginia Title 54.1 Chapter 11 (DPOR Board for Contractors).
Legal Entity & EIN Formation
Virginia Business Entity Filing StatutesForm your business entity (LLC, Corporation, or Sole Proprietorship) with the Virginia Secretary of State and secure your Federal Employer Identification Number (FEIN). Ensure your registered business name precisely matches all state board filings.
Designate Qualifying Individual (QI)
Virginia Board for Contractors (DPOR) Experience Verification RulesAppoint a Qualifying Party, Primary Qualifying Agent, or Responsible Managing Employee (RME). The QI must verify 4 years timber joinery, heavy post-and-beam construction, and structural timber engineering experience and satisfy experience criteria governed under Code of Virginia Title 54.1 Chapter 11 (DPOR Board for Contractors).
Execute Statutory Bond & Insurance
Code of Virginia Title 54.1 Chapter 11 (DPOR Board for Contractors) Financial Responsibility MandatesSecure the mandatory $50,000 Surety Bond contractor license bond executed by an admitted surety. File an official Certificate of Insurance (COI) maintaining at least $1,000,000 Each Occurrence / $2,000,000 General Aggregate Commercial General Liability, naming Virginia Board for Contractors (DPOR) as certificate holder.
Examination & Board License Issuance
PSI Services Candidate Information Bulletin (CIB)Complete the Virginia Business & Law examination along with the specific Timber Framing technical trade examination administered by PSI Services. Submit application fees ($385 (Class A) / $370 (Class B) / $235 (Class C)) to receive official licensure and permit pull authorization.

Is a state contractor license legally mandated for Timber Framings in Virginia?
Yes. Under Code of Virginia Title 54.1 Chapter 11 (DPOR Board for Contractors), executing commercial or residential timber framing projects in Virginia requires formal authorization from the Virginia Board for Contractors (DPOR). Unlicensed contracting triggers strict statutory penalties, stop-work orders, and civil citations.

How much does the required Virginia Timber Framing surety bond cost?
The statutory bond threshold in Virginia is $50,000 Surety Bond (Required for Class A/B in lieu of net worth). Contractors with standard commercial credit typically pay an annual premium between $800 and $1200 (1% to 2% of total penal sum). High-risk or credit-rebuilding rates range from $1440 to $2000 annually.
